Steps
- 1
Combine onion, bread crumbs, salt, pepper, nutmeg, and milk in a large mixing bowl. Allow a few minutes for bread crumbs to soak up milk.
- 2
Add ground beef to mixture. Mix well using your hands.
- 3
In a large skillet, heat oil and melt butter.
- 4
Form mixture into 1"or 1 1/2" balls. Add to skillet and cook until browned on all sides
- 5
Remove balls with slotted spoon and place in a 9 x 14 deep baking dish. Set aside for now.
- 6
Add cornstarch to your skillet and mix with existing pan drippings until bubbly.
- 7
Add beef broth and heavy cream. Continue to cook, stirring constantly, until sauce thickens and boils for a minute or so.
- 8
Remove sauce from heat and poor over meatballs in baking dish.
- 9
Place in oven and bake at 325°F for 45 minutes to 1 hour.
- 10
Serve over egg noodles.
- 11
(Optional) you can add noodles directly to baking dish when you remove from oven. The noodles soak up the sauce nicely.
